Rangers ‘interest’ in Man United’s Hannibal Mejbri

The transfer specialist said that there is ‘genuine interest’ from Rangers for Man United player, Hannibal Mejbri, who still has a year left of his current deal.

EzoicHave a listen to this:

Hannibal Mejbri joined Man United for €5m back in 2019 and Romano claims that the Premier League giants are looking to sell him this summer.

Mejbri has made just 13 appearances for United but did spend last season on loan at Sevilla making just six appearances. However, he was a major player for Birmingham the season prior to that and made 38 appearances for the club. [Transfermarkt]
